首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Gradle不识别类

Gradle是一种基于Groovy语言的构建工具,用于自动化构建、测试和部署软件项目。它支持多种编程语言和平台,并提供了丰富的插件生态系统,使开发人员能够轻松地管理项目的依赖关系、构建过程和部署配置。

当Gradle无法识别类时,可能是由以下原因引起的:

  1. 缺少依赖:Gradle需要正确配置项目的依赖关系,以便在构建过程中正确地引入所需的类。如果缺少必要的依赖,Gradle将无法识别相关的类。解决方法是在项目的构建文件(如build.gradle)中添加正确的依赖声明,并确保依赖的版本与项目的要求匹配。
  2. 编译错误:如果代码中存在语法错误或其他编译错误,Gradle将无法成功编译项目,并且无法识别相关的类。解决方法是检查代码并修复所有的编译错误。
  3. 项目结构问题:Gradle需要按照一定的项目结构组织代码和资源文件。如果项目结构不正确,Gradle可能无法找到或识别类。解决方法是按照Gradle的项目结构要求重新组织项目,并确保所有的类都位于正确的位置。
  4. Gradle版本问题:某些Gradle版本可能存在Bug或与特定的编程语言或框架不兼容。如果遇到无法识别类的问题,可以尝试升级或降级Gradle版本,或者查看Gradle的官方文档和社区支持论坛以获取更多信息和解决方案。

总之,当Gradle无法识别类时,需要检查项目的依赖配置、代码的编译情况、项目结构以及Gradle版本等因素,并逐一排查和解决问题。在使用Gradle构建项目时,可以借助腾讯云的云原生产品,如腾讯云容器服务(Tencent Kubernetes Engine,TKE)和腾讯云函数计算(Tencent Cloud Function),来实现高效的构建、部署和运行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

-

人脸识别进小区 “刷脸”业主有不赏脸的权利

1分27秒

无法访问此卷不包含可识别的文件系统恢复方法

1分27秒

厨师帽厨师服口罩穿戴人脸识别-智慧食安

3分25秒

16.Groovy中的类导入与异常处理

1分27秒

加油站视频监控智能识别分析

1分57秒

安全帽识别监控解决方案

1分42秒

智慧工地安全帽识别系统

9分8秒

03-密封类的使用

7分51秒

04-隐藏类的理解

1分55秒

安全帽佩戴检测仪

3分13秒

TestComplete简介

2分4秒

智慧工地安全帽佩戴识别系统

领券